The Real Cost of Storm and Hazard Prep in Shoreline, WA
There's no hurricane shutter budget to plan for here, and no annual storm-season ritual the way there is on the Gulf or Atlantic coast. What a Shoreline homeowner actually budgets for is different: backup power for winter windstorm outages, basic seismic bracing given the region's real earthquake exposure, and, for Richmond Beach specifically, ongoing bluff-slope and drainage maintenance. Backup Power: The Single Most Common Prep Item Here
Because the region's real recurring weather risk is fall and winter windstorms rather than hurricanes, the most common storm-prep purchase for a Puget Sound homeowner is backup power, not storm shutters or impact glass. The December 2006 Hanukkah Eve Windstorm is the commonly cited benchmark for how bad a single event can get regionally -- reported to have knocked out power to well over a million Puget Sound Energy customers -- and while that specific scale of outage is not an annual occurrence, shorter, more localized outages from fall and winter storms are a real, recurring feature of life here, not a rare anomaly.
Homeowners generally address this with either a portable generator (lower upfront cost, requires manual setup and fuel storage, and carries real carbon-monoxide safety requirements around ventilation) or a permanently installed standby generator (materially higher upfront cost, professionally installed, and typically wired to run on natural gas or propane with automatic transfer switching). Seismic Bracing and Retrofit: A Real, if Under-Discussed, Prep Category
Given the region's genuine seismic exposure from the offshore Cascadia Subduction Zone and the closer, crustal South Whidbey Island Fault Zone (covered in detail on this site's Hurricane & Storm Risk page), basic seismic preparedness is a legitimate cost category for a Shoreline homeowner even though it rarely gets the same attention as hurricane prep does in Gulf Coast markets. For older homes specifically, this can include foundation bolting (anchoring the wood-frame structure to its concrete foundation), cripple-wall bracing (reinforcing the short wall section between foundation and first floor, a common weak point in older Pacific Northwest homes), and water-heater strapping, all standard seismic-retrofit categories recommended broadly for Washington homes by state and regional emergency-management resources.

Richmond Beach Bluff and Drainage Maintenance
For a bluff-top or bluff-adjacent Richmond Beach property specifically, ongoing slope and drainage maintenance is a real, recurring cost category distinct from anything an inland Shoreline homeowner needs to think about. Washington Department of Ecology's own guidance on Puget Sound bluff stability points to soil saturation during heavy winter rain -- particularly in wetter La Niña winters -- as the primary trigger for episodic landslide events, which means proper site drainage (gutters, downspout routing away from the slope, and grading that directs water away from the bluff face) is a genuine, ongoing maintenance responsibility for bluff-adjacent property, not a one-time purchase.

What Homeowners Insurance Does and Doesn't Offset
It's worth connecting storm-prep spending directly to what insurance actually covers, since the two interact: standard homeowners insurance in Washington typically covers ordinary wind damage as a standard peril (unlike hurricane-prone states' separate wind-pool systems), but earthquake damage and land-movement/landslide damage are both typically excluded from a standard policy and require a separate policy, endorsement, or specialty coverage -- covered in full on this site's Coastal Insurance Explained page. That means seismic retrofit and bluff-drainage spending function less as a way to lower an insurance premium and more as genuine risk-reduction investment in the property itself, since the corresponding insurance coverage for those specific perils is often limited or unavailable at any price without the underlying retrofit work already in place.
